I haven't used a fuel line release tool in years. Well, since I had a whipple and lost my fuel line tool, which was in 2002. I've found it pretty east to insert a couple of small flat head screwdrivers to release the internal barbs on the hose fittings. It may take me a couple of minutes to get it loose, which is slower than with the tool, but still worth the effort. Anyway, dont let the stupid fuel line release tool slow you down.
